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
113 5105145827 176
5540562 14235
5540562 14235
0022 4427576682 585071708
All about undefined
Interested in learning more?
5540562 14235
0022 4427576682 585071708
See more
532235829 6918477
144 767 99253441
See more
4191968800 14950258920 46
284 955 43169540178 2468 6492
See more